Thats just pretty typical of Gaspar, all his engines have higher actual figures than the name suggests.
This way at elevated temperatures and altitudes the figure quoted in the name remains true.

Haha.. Too spoilt for choice Raf.. This Jets Munt M200 engine will DEFINITLY over power a BVM Hun, BUT, it fits the bypass perfectly, has all the latest technology on board, and can of course be de tuned…

Actually, this thread is a by-product of the latest slavo in the turbine manufacturers wars.. I don’t think it is any accident that Kingtech have dropped the price of their newly released K210, the same week the M200XBL is released. At exactly the same price listed. (Albeit freight included). Turbines are just getting better, and cheaper.

Of course this war is all great for us, the end users. . But it means only the best and most innovative of the suppliers will survive.
